oss对象存储什么意思,深入解析OSS对象云存储服务,功能、优势与实际应用
- 综合资讯
- 2024-11-09 16:53:42
- 1

OSS对象存储是指一种基于云计算的存储服务,以对象为单位存储和管理数据。它具备高扩展性、可靠性、安全性等特点,广泛应用于网站内容分发、数据备份、云存储等场景。其优势在于...
OSS对象存储是指一种基于云计算的存储服务,以对象为单位存储和管理数据。它具备高扩展性、可靠性、安全性等特点,广泛应用于网站内容分发、数据备份、云存储等场景。其优势在于便捷的访问方式、丰富的接口支持以及低廉的成本,助力企业高效管理海量数据。
随着互联网的飞速发展,数据存储需求日益增长,传统的存储方式已无法满足大规模、高并发的数据存储需求,在这种情况下,对象云存储服务应运而生,本文将详细介绍OSS对象云存储服务,包括其定义、功能、优势以及实际应用。
OSS对象云存储服务定义
OSS(Object Storage Service)对象云存储服务是一种基于云计算的对象存储服务,它将用户数据以对象的形式存储在分布式存储系统中,每个对象由唯一标识符(ID)、元数据(描述信息)和存储内容组成,OSS提供高可靠、高可用、高扩展性的数据存储解决方案,适用于海量数据的存储和管理。
OSS对象云存储服务功能
1、存储管理
OSS提供丰富的存储管理功能,包括:
(1)对象存储:将用户数据以对象形式存储,支持大文件存储,最大支持5TB。
(2)目录管理:用户可以对存储空间进行目录管理,方便查找和管理数据。
(3)版本控制:OSS支持对象版本控制,用户可以随时回滚到历史版本。
(4)生命周期管理:用户可以根据需求设置对象的生命周期,实现自动删除、归档等操作。
2、访问控制
OSS提供细粒度的访问控制,包括:
(1)权限控制:用户可以设置不同角色的访问权限,如只读、读写等。
(2)IP白名单:用户可以设置IP白名单,限制特定IP访问存储空间。
(3)匿名访问:用户可以开启匿名访问,允许未登录用户访问部分数据。
3、数据传输
OSS支持多种数据传输方式,包括:
(1)HTTP/HTTPS:通过HTTP/HTTPS协议上传和下载数据。
(2)FTP:通过FTP协议上传和下载数据。
(3)SDK:通过OSS SDK实现应用程序与存储空间的交互。
4、数据备份与恢复
OSS提供数据备份与恢复功能,包括:
(1)跨区域复制:将数据复制到不同地域,提高数据可靠性。
(2)数据恢复:用户可以恢复历史版本的对象。
OSS对象云存储服务优势
1、高可靠性
OSS采用分布式存储架构,数据存储在多个物理节点上,即使部分节点故障,也不会影响数据存储和访问。
2、高可用性
OSS在全球多个地域提供服务,用户可以根据需求选择合适的地域,确保数据访问的高可用性。
3、高扩展性
OSS支持无缝扩展,用户可以根据需求增加存储空间,无需停机维护。
4、低成本
OSS采用按量付费模式,用户只需为实际使用的存储空间和流量付费,降低存储成本。
5、易用性
OSS提供丰富的API和SDK,方便用户进行应用程序开发。
OSS对象云存储服务实际应用
1、大数据存储
OSS适用于海量数据的存储,如互联网企业、科研机构等,可以将海量数据存储在OSS中,方便后续的数据分析和处理。
2、云端备份
企业可以将关键业务数据备份到OSS,提高数据安全性,降低数据丢失风险。
3、云端存储
个人和中小企业可以将照片、视频等个人文件存储在OSS,实现云端存储,方便随时访问。
4、云游戏
云游戏平台可以将游戏资源存储在OSS,实现快速加载和流畅运行。
5、物联网
OSS可以存储物联网设备产生的海量数据,方便数据分析和处理。
OSS对象云存储服务作为一种新型存储方式,具有高可靠性、高可用性、高扩展性等优势,广泛应用于大数据、备份、云端存储、云游戏、物联网等领域,随着云计算技术的不断发展,OSS对象云存储服务将发挥越来越重要的作用。
本文链接:https://zhitaoyun.cn/711887.html
发表评论